Mindshare comparison

As of May 2026, in the Ethernet Switches category, the mindshare of D-Link Ethernet Switches is 3.2%, down from 5.7% compared to the previous year. The mindshare of Huawei Ethernet Switches is 3.3%, up from 3.2% compared to the previous year. It is calculated based on PeerSpot user engagement data.

SyedTaha - PeerSpot reviewer
Head of IT and Information Security at GLEEDS USA INC
Cost has remained low while implementation proceeds without complications
To capture the critical traffic to prioritize is not something I work with in advanced QoS features. Regarding VLAN support in bandwidth management, we are not utilizing VLAN for the infrastructure as we have a minimal requirement for VLAN, so we have not yet implemented any of the features relevant to the virtual LANs. It's very hard to answer the question about minor improvements D-Link Ethernet Switches could do with their products because the products I'm dealing with are just plug-and-play, unmanaged switches. It would be more appropriate to comment on features if I had been using Layer 2 or Layer 3 switches for at least a couple of months. I don't think there are any disadvantages I can point out for the product.
